Celebrate Texas and colonial history with our Winter Lecture Series presentation, “Bernardo De Gálvez,” presented by Caroline Crimm, on Monday, February 2nd, from 12:00 PM to 1:00 PM. This lecture highlights the life and legacy of Bernardo De Gálvez, a key figure in the American Revolution whose efforts in the Gulf Coast and Louisiana played a vital role in shaping early Texas history. Caroline Crimm will provide insight into Gálvez’s contributions, leadership, and the impact of his actions on Texas and the broader Gulf Coast region. The session will conclude with a Q&A, allowing attendees to engage directly with the speaker and explore the topic further. Admission is free, with donations gratefully accepted.
